Player Transfers

The Knights Norfolk Cricket League does not have a formal process for the registration of players. Players from clubs outside the NCL may play for an NCL club in the league competition without penalty.

However, no player may represent more than one Club within the NCL without a transfer process. The transfer procedure is quite straightforward (Gen Rule 19):

19 a Once a player has represented a Club (Old) in the NCL, he may not play for a different Club(New) in the same season before an authorised transfer has been completed and confirmed by the General Secretary as in 19c below
  b The New club is responsible for producing a transfer form, which must include the name of the player, and be countersigned and dated by representatives of the two Clubs concerned.
  c The New club is responsible for ensuring that the transfer has been completed (as above) and for sending the transfer form to the General Secretary, who will confirm the transfer
  d No transfers will be granted after 30 June each year

The basic requirements are:

  1. agreement of 'departing' club
  2. agreement of 'acquiring' club
  3. notification to General Secretary
  4. transfer is agreed before 30 June

The most sensible way to complete this is via a letter written by the 'acquiring' club, forwarded on to the 'departing' club and then to the League's Secretary.
